What is an apprentice instrument technician?

Apprentice instrument technicians are entry-level professionals who work under the supervision of experienced technicians to learn how to install, maintain, and repair instruments and control systems used in industries such as manufacturing, oil and gas, and power generation. Their training typically involves hands-on work with equipment that measures and controls variables like pressure, temperature, and flow. The apprenticeship combines classroom instruction with practical, on-the-job experience, preparing them to become fully qualified instrument technicians.

What does an apprentice instrument technician do?

An apprentice instrument technician’s duties include installing and repairing electrical and mechanical controls under the supervision of a more senior technician. As an apprentice technician, you are training to use numerous tools to maintain and repair a variety of electrical systems and instruments, such as recording devices, control systems, drives, communication and data systems, counters, and speed indicators. You also learn health and safety operations and responsibilities related to handling industrial electrical equipment.

What skills and qualifications are needed to thrive as an apprentice instrument technician?

To thrive as an Apprentice Instrument Technician, you need a strong understanding of electrical and instrumentation principles, typically supported by a relevant technical diploma or vocational training. Familiarity with tools such as multimeters, calibration devices, and industry-specific control systems like PLCs is usually required. Attention to detail, problem-solving abilities, and effective communication help you excel in troubleshooting and collaborating with team members. These skills and qualities are crucial for ensuring accurate installation, maintenance, and repair of instrumentation systems critical to operational safety and efficiency.

What is the difference between Apprentice Instrument Technician vs Instrument Technician?

AspectApprentice Instrument TechnicianInstrument Technician
CertificationsNone required initially; on-the-job trainingTypically requires technical certifications or licenses
Work EnvironmentTraining sites, construction, or industrial settingsOperational industrial plants, maintenance facilities
Job ResponsibilitiesAssisting with installation, maintenance, and learning proceduresPerforming maintenance, calibration, and troubleshooting of instruments

The main difference between an Apprentice Instrument Technician and an Instrument Technician is experience and certification level. Apprentices are in training, gaining skills on the job, while Instrument Technicians are fully qualified professionals responsible for maintaining and repairing instrumentation systems in industrial environments.

How long does an instrumentation apprenticeship take?

An apprenticeship for an Instrumentation Technician typically lasts between 3 to 4 years, combining on-the-job training with classroom instruction. During this period, apprentices learn skills such as calibration, troubleshooting, and installation of instrumentation equipment, often earning certifications along the way.

How to get into an apprentice instrument technician?

To become an apprentice instrument technician, typically you need a high school diploma or equivalent, and some programs may require basic math and technical skills. You can apply through local trade schools, technical colleges, or directly with employers offering apprenticeship programs, which combine on-the-job training with classroom instruction. Certification or licensing is not always required initially but may be pursued later to advance in the field.

APPRENTICE CONTROLS TECHNICIAN - 2ND SHIFT

The apprentice controls technician will support the build-up and maintenance of our data and control systems. These systems consist of varying data acquisition and control hardware, wiring and interface harnesses, and a wide variety of instrumentation. The goal of this team is to meet a variety of test requirements to achieve safe, economical, and reliable access to space.

RESPONSIBILITIES:
  • Maintain, calibrate, configure, monitor, test, troubleshoot, install, and repair instrumentation, process controls, data acquisition systems, and electrical systems
  • Investigate, diagnose, correct, and document instrumentation or system malfunctions
  • Lay out, build, test, troubleshoot, repair, and modify developmental and production electrical and electronic units, assemblies, components, parts, equipment, and systems
  • Perform wire terminations to a variety of instruments and verify sensor health: pressure transducers, thermocouples, valves, limits, and flow meters
  • Adjust, calibrate, align, and modify circuitry and components, and record effects on unit performance
  • Read and interpret planning documents, schematics, wiring diagrams, specifications, drawings, manuals, blueprints, and engineering sketches
BASIC QUALIFICATIONS:
  • Associate's degree in instrumentation, control technology, electrical systems or related field
  • Experience working with instrumentation such as pressure transducers, thermocouples, valves, flow meters, multimeters, or oscilloscopes (experience from college program counts)
PREFERRED SKILLS AND EXPERIENCE:
  • Experience working with any of the following instrumentation: resistance temperature devices (RTDs), silicon diode temperature devices, strain gauges, load cells, displacement transducers, pressure transducers, thermocouples, and flow meters (turbine, coriolis, and ultrasonic)
  • IPC 620 spec for harness assembly
  • Basic knowledge of Wheatstone Bridge Theory, ability to apply Ohm's Law, and an understanding of DC electronics
  • Operational knowledge of an oscilloscope and multi-meter, soldering wires and connectors, operation of various crimping tools, wire stripping, continuity testing, pinning out a military type connector, routing and tie wrapping cables, drilling and tapping holes, and building junction boxes
  • System-level troubleshooting skills and the ability to logically solve instrumentation system problems and determine corrective action
  • Experience with Variable Frequency Drives and motor starters, and knowledge in troubleshooting
  • Knowledge in signal conditioning concepts for various types of sensors, to include the following: thermocouple Types K, S, and E; TC bonding concepts: resistance weld on and adhesive bond on types; TC probes through thermowell sheaths; cold junction compensation concepts
  • Background should include experience with the following devices: DC power supplies, DC-DC convertors, UPS installations, heat shrink tubing, cable harnessing, lacing, and proper strain relief concepts
  • Working knowledge of transducers, operational amplifiers, and the knowledge of measurement techniques for temperature, pressure, flow, displacement, vibration, and the application of strain gauges are also highly desired.
